2016-05-05 13 views
0

hereの指示に従ってEclipseにAOSPプロジェクト全体をインポートしました。私はプロジェクトを適切に構築し、実行することができます。しかし、私の仕事の間に、まだ私を混乱させる2つの問題があります。EclipseでのAOSPレイアウトxmlファイルのプレビュー

  1. "/ frameworks/core/res/res/layout /"にレイアウトxmlファイルをプレビューできません。グラフィカルレイアウトビューでxmlレイアウトファイルを開くとき。私はのようないくつかのエラーを得た:

ないリソースは、設定に一致

,,ロケールLanguage__Region__、右から左へ、sw800dp、w1280dp、 h800dp、特大スクリーンではなくラウンドスクリーン、ランドスケープオリエンテーション、 通常、昼間、中密度、指ベースのタッチスクリーン、ソフトキーボード 、ノーキーボード、隠しナビゲーション、ノーナビゲーション、画面 解像度1280×800、APIレベル18

構成を変更または作成します:あなたはまた、クリックすることができ のres /レイアウトldltr-sw800dp-w1280dp-h800dp-XLARGE-notround - ランド - notnight-MDPI-指keyssoft-nokeys-navhidden-nonav-1280×800-V18/mw_decor.xml

上のコンフィグレーション ドロップダウンメニューの "Create New ..."項目

プレビューは空白です。これまではXMLコンテンツを変更してデバイスを更新して結果を見るたびにビルドを実行する必要がありました。これは本当に非効率的です。私は、通常のAndroidアプリを開発するときと同じようにUIをプレビューする方法があることを願っています。

  1. EclipseでJavaファイルを開くと、 ActivityManagerService.java。私は、 "com.android.internal.R"やその他の定数を参照するコンパイルエラーがたくさんあります。 enter image description hereenter image description here

これらのエラーを取り除く方法はありますか?これらは本当に混乱しているので、ファイル内の実際のエラー行を見つけることは困難です。

誰でも私にいくつかのヒントや指示を与えることができます。どうもありがとう。

答えて

0

もう一度深く検索すると、問題と同じ2つのトピックが見つかりました。彼らはちょうどいくつかの説明をしました(解決策はありません)。

  1. Using ADT Layout Editor with Android platform source
  2. How to include com.android.internal.R into android.jar

しかし、私はまだウィジェットが正しい場所にある場合にのみ、時間の大きなドレインがチェックするために全体のプラットフォームを構築すると思うし、それが合理的に聞こえることADTのレイアウトエディタは動作するはずです。私は誰かがより良いアイデアを持っている場合、感謝します。

0

Googleから在庫sdk画像を使ってアクセスできないandroid.internalsを使用しているためです。また、android.internalsの使い方を調べてみてください。

+0

返信いただきありがとうございます。私はcom.android.internal.Rの使い方を調べましたが、結果はすべてアプリケーション開発に関連しているようです。しかし、私はAOSPプロジェクトに取り組んでいます。.classpathファイルに "/ out/target/common/R/com/android/internal"というプロジェクトを追加しようとしましたが、うまくいきませんでした。 – popo

+0

AOSPフレームワーク全体をコンパイルしていますか? このガイドを使用している場合 http://xda-university.com/as-a-developer/getting-started-building-android-from-source – mariozawa

+0

まあ...私はEclipseでフレームワークを構築しようとしていません、私はアンドロイドビルドシステムを使用する必要があります知っている。私の建物は大丈夫です。私は日食で多くのエラーを見たときに不快感を感じるので、それを取り除く方法はあるのだろうと思っています:)とにかく、返事をくれてありがとう。 – popo

関連する問題